Aoi Matsuri Festival Procession Seat Tickets Available From April 1

The procession of Aoi Matsuri Festival, one of the three main annual festivals of Kyoto, will be held on May 15. It is an elegant and faithful representation of an important historical event in Kyoto’s long history.

Paid viewing seats

It is possible to secure the best view of the procession from the paid spectator seats. This year, the following options are available:

General seats, offering a comfortable viewing experience at a number of key locations for the procession, and featuring live commentary* in English or Chinese.
Royal seats, set up near Kenreimon Gate of Kyoto Imperial Palace, and featuring live English or Japanese commentary* given by an expert. A commemorative fan and hollyhock hat (aoi katsura) are included in these seats.

*Participants must bring their own internet-connected device, such as a smartphone, and earphones to listen to the commentary.

*Front row seats located closest to the procession can be reserved for both general and royal seats. All seats come with an official guidebook, live commentary and a commemorative card.

The paid viewing seats will be available for purchase starting from 10 AM, Japanese Standard Time on April 1.

Join this graceful yet vibrant procession to see Kyoto’s past come to life!

Event schedule: May 15, 2026
Venues: Kyoto Imperial Palace and the approach to Shimogamo-jinja Shrine
Seat ticket prices: 5,000–20,000 yen
